EPM240T100I5N is a high-performance Complex Programmable Logic Device (CPLD) from Intel/Altera’s MAX II series. This versatile chip is designed for a wide range of applications, including industrial, automotive, and consumer electronics. It offers a robust combination of features that make it an ideal choice for systems requiring precise control and high performance.
With 240 logic elements, the EPM240T100I5N provides ample resources for implementing complex logic functions. It also features 192 macrocells, which can be used to further enhance its logic capabilities. The device operates at a maximum frequency of 201.1 MHz, making it suitable for high-speed applications.
The EPM240T100I5N is equipped with 80 I/O pins, allowing for efficient signal routing and connectivity. It supports a wide range of operating temperatures, from -40°C to 100°C, ensuring reliable performance in various environments. Additionally, the chip offers a low standby current of 25µA, making it an energy-efficient solution for power-sensitive applications.
In terms of power supply, the EPM240T100I5N can operate with internal voltages of either 2.5V or 3.3V, providing flexible power solutions to meet different design requirements. Its MultiVolt core enables external supply voltages of 3.3V, 2.5V, or 1.8V, further enhancing its versatility.
The EPM240T100I5N also features in-system programmability (ISP), allowing for easy configuration and updates without the need to remove the chip from the system. This feature simplifies the design and maintenance process, reducing both time and costs.
Furthermore, the device is compliant with RoHS standards, ensuring that it meets environmental regulations and is suitable for industrial use. Its bus-friendly architecture, including programmable slew rate, drive strength, bus-hold, and programmable pull-up resistors, makes it an excellent choice for bus bridging and other similar applications.
